According to the public record, Gorphwysfa, Holyhead is a period freehold house with 1,011 ft2 of internal area and sits on a 223 m2 plot.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for Gorphwysfa, Holyhead is £306,774 and the estimated rental value is £1,067 per month.

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If Gorphwysfa, Holyhead is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£322,113 and a rental value of £1,120 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£285,300 and a rental value of £992 per month.
Over the last 12 months the sale value of Gorphwysfa Holyhead has decreased by an estimated £5,039 (1.6%) and its rental value has increased by an estimated £37 per month (3.4%), giving an expected gross yield of 4.2%.

Gorphwysfa, Holyhead has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of F.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 23 Apr 2014.
The property is not connected to mains gas and has partial double glazing. It is heated using Electric storage heaters.
According to HM Land Registry, Gorphwysfa, Holyhead was last sold on 27th June 2014 for £199,950 and was recorded as a freehold house.
The property has had 2 sales since 1995.
